We are currently recruiting for a temporary inbound Customer Service Advisors to work for The Driving Standards Agency (DVSA) based at Quorum Business Park.

Working Monday to Friday you will be required to work 37 hours per week between 8am - 6pm. With a competitive hourly rate of £12.36 per hour, office hours and onsite car parking, this is an excellent opportunity for someone looking to work within a government department.

The purpose of this role is to provide a quality support, advice and guidance service to both internal and external customers contributing to the improvement of road safety, environmental standards and the reduction of vehicle crime.

Assignment: Starting ASAP until 30th June with the possibility to extend
Rate of Pay: £12.36 per hour - Weekly pay
Hours: 37 per week, Monday - Friday
Location: Quorum Business Park, Newcastle - NE128AU
Working arrangements: Fully Office Based from Quorum Business Park

The role is to provide a quality support, advice and guidance service to both internal and external customers contributing to the improvement of road safety, environmental standards and the reduction of vehicle crime.

Duties include, but are not restricted to:

Handle inbound customer contact consisting of telephone calls and email correspondence
Deliver a consistent and productive service to both internal and external customers.
Ensure all administrative work is completed and recorded accurately.
Use information resources to support customer service.
Keep up to date with current procedures and practices.
Work effectively as part of a team, participate in team meetings and contribute towards staff engagement plan.
Promoting and respecting team working ethics by building good working relationships using co-operation and discussion.
Execute own responsibilities effectively and in line with DVSA policies and processes, ensuring that daily tasks and activities are delivered against agreed objectives.
Act with honesty and integrity upholding the reputation of the Agency, Department and Civil Service.
Where necessary work in collaboration with colleagues across all functions for the good of DVSA and to create a high performing and well-respected Agency.
Liaise with relevant internal departments to ensure customer needs are met
Ensure good relations and communications with all members of the team and responding politely and in a timely fashion to internal and external customers
Support the department by contribution towards the staff engagement plan.
Skills Required:

Good written and communication skills
Ability to handle challenging enquiries
Basic computer literacy skills e.g. keyboard, word processing skills and Microsoft applications
Prioritise workloads to aid productivity
Experience in a customer facing environment
Manage time effectively
